Effective Methods for Systematizing and Organizing
After identifying the transformative effects of decluttering, the next step involves systematically organizing belongings effectively. To commence this process, you can use the "Four-Box Method," establishing boxes for keep, donate, sell, and read here discard. This method helps expedite decision-making.
Next, approaching one area at a time, such as a single room or closet, can prevent overwhelm. In each space, organizing items, such as clothing, books, and kitchenware, can streamline organization.
Moreover, making use of clear bins or labeled boxes boosts visibility and accessibility, making it easier to locate items down the line. Creating a timeline for completing each section can also preserve momentum and focus.
Finally, implementing the "one in, one out" rule ensures that new items don't pile up, fostering a lasting approach to maintaining an organized space. Implementing these practical tips can create a more efficient and enjoyable environment.
What Are the Most Effective Eco-Friendly Junk Removal Options?
What methods can individuals use to make certain their junk removal is environmentally conscious? One effective approach is to prioritize recycling. Numerous materials, including glass, metal, and specific plastics, can be recycled and ought to be sent to proper facilities. Donation is another viable option; gently used items can benefit local charities and reduce landfill waste. Furthermore, people can investigate environmentally conscious junk removal companies that focus on responsible disposal techniques, guaranteeing that maximum material is redirected from landfills. Composting biodegradable waste is equally important, as it converts food remnants and garden waste into beneficial fertilizer, enhancing soil health. Lastly, upcycling offers an innovative pathway, transforming unwanted objects into practical or ornamental pieces, thus prolonging their lifespan. By implementing these green practices, individuals can advance a more sustainable environment while successfully clearing their spaces.
Important Considerations for Selecting a Junk Removal Service
Upon selecting a junk removal service, people should consider several key factors to guarantee a seamless and effective experience. First, it is crucial to evaluate the service's reputation, which can be assessed through online testimonials and ratings. This offers insight into the consistency and level of service offered.
Subsequently, prospective clients should question pricing structures, confirming there are no hidden fees. Transparent pricing promotes trust and enables clients plan financially accordingly.
Moreover, it's crucial to verify that the company is licensed and insured, protecting consumers from possible liabilities.
In conclusion, the scope of services available is important; some companies may concentrate on certain types of junk or eco-friendly disposal methods. By examining these aspects, homeowners can make informed decisions and select a junk removal service that fulfills their requirements effectively, enhancing their cleanup experience.
Strategies for Ensuring Your Space Free of Clutter
To maintain a clutter-free area, residents should embrace proactive habits that stop accumulation of unnecessary items. One proven strategy is the "one in, one out" rule, which encourages removing an item for every new item introduced to the home. Regularly examining belongings and giving away or recycling items that are no longer required can also considerably reduce clutter. Setting up specific storage solutions for frequently used items supports structure and accessibility.
Additionally, reserving a few minutes each day for cleaning up can keep clutter from gathering over time. Establishing assigned spaces for all belongings guarantees that items have a home, minimizing the possibility of mess. Ultimately, adopting mindfulness when shopping can help individuals form intentional purchases, even more minimizing the risk of clutter. By incorporating these habits, keeping a clutter-free environment becomes an achievable and sustainable goal.

How Much Time Does a Typical Junk Removal Service Take?
A standard junk removal service generally requires between one and three hours, contingent upon the amount and complexity of items being removed. Elements like accessibility and the crew's efficiency also impact the overall time needed.
Which Items Won't Be Accepted by Junk Removal Services?
Waste removal services typically refuse hazardous materials, including chemicals, batteries, or asbestos. Furthermore, items including tires, some electronics, and large appliances are often restricted because of local regulations or disposal complications.
What's the Best Way to Prepare My Home for Junk Removal?
To prepare for a junk removal service, you should clear out spaces, establish designated piles of items to be removed, make sure pathways are clear, and communicate specific removal requests to the service team in advance.
